What Drives Price
Key price factors include the chosen framing material, roof type, and insulation level. In 24×24 builds, a wood frame with steel panel roofing is usually cheaper upfront than a full metal wall system or engineered trusses. Ceiling height, insulation R-value, and whether to add a concrete slab or elevated floor add meaningful delta. Assumptions: climate needs, door inventory, electrical layout.
Ways To Save
Budget-friendly strategies emphasize a lean scope with fewer doors and windows, a simpler roof pitch, and a basic slab. Opting for standard colors and non-custom hardware can reduce material costs. Scheduling during off-peak seasons may lower labor rates, and selecting a modular or ready-to-assemble design can trim lead times and expenses. Assumptions: region, project timeline.
Regional Price Differences
Prices vary by market. In the Southeast, lower labor costs can offset higher freight for materials, while the West often shows higher material costs due to supply chain dynamics. The Midwest can offer balanced pricing with competitive crews. In urban areas, delivery, permits, and site constraints add to the total; rural sites may save on labor but incur transport fees. Prices can differ by roughly +/- 10-25% by region depending on access and local codes. Assumptions: region, market conditions.

Real-World Pricing Examples
Basic scenario: bare frame, concrete slab, no insulation, single door, standard steel roof. Specs: 24×24, 2-car footprint. Hours: 40. Materials: $8,000; Labor: $4,000; Permits: $600; Delivery: $1,200. Total: $13,800.
Mid-Range scenario: insulated, drywall interior, two garage doors, modest electrical. Specs: 24×24, basic HVAC prep. Hours: 60. Materials: $14,000; Labor: $6,500; Permits: $1,000; Electrical: $2,000. Total: $25,500.
Premium scenario: full insulation, finished interior, epoxy floor, multiple windows, upgraded doors, and enhanced foundation. Specs: 24×24 with advanced trusses. Hours: 90. Materials: $22,000; Labor: $12,000; Permits: $2,500; Electrical: $4,000. Total: $42,500.
